Yes, there are scholarships offered to Bachelor of Radiography and Advance Imaging Technology students at Assam Downtown University (ADTU). The university provides various scholarships based on the board/university exam results, such as:



  • 100% scholarship on all semesters for national and international level students

  • 50% scholarship on all semesters for state-level students

  • 25% scholarship on all semesters for district-level students and NCC certificate holders


Additionally, there are scholarships for specially abled students (50% scholarship on total semester fees) and ADTU alumni (100% scholarship on the last semester fee).

The documents required for eligibility verification during BBA + MBA admissions at Department of Management Studies, NALSAR University are:
1. Class 12th mark sheet
2. Valid NMET (UG)/IPMAT (IIM, Indore) score card
3. Age proof (not more than 25 years of age as on July 1, 2025)
4. Recognized board certificate or equivalent CGPA in Class 12th.

The eligibility criteria for admission to Department of Management Studies, NALSAR University for BBA + MBA are:
1. The candidate should have passed an examination recognised by the Association of Indian Universities, New Delhi as equivalent to Higher Secondary Examination (10+2) under Indian System securing not less than 60% marks in the aggregate.
2. The candidate should not be more than 25 years of age as on July 1, 2025.
3. Valid NMET (UG)/IPMAT (IIM, Indore) score card.
Note: Candidates appearing for their 10+2 or equivalent examination can also apply.

The eligibility criteria for admission to Goa Medical College, Panaji for Bachelor of Physiotherapy (BPT) are:
- The candidate should have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ology.
- The candidate should have secured a minimum of 50% marks in the above subjects.
- The candidate should have completed 17 years of age as on December 31st of the year of admission.
- The candidate should be medically fit.
- The admission is based on the merit list prepared by the Goa Medical College, Panaji.
- The intake capacity for BPT is 22 seats.

Admission criteria for General Nursing and Midwifery (GNM) at Government Medical College, Jammu:
1. The candidate should have passed 10+2 with English and must have obtained a minimum of 40% at the qualifying examination and English individually from any recognised board.
2. The candidate should be medically fit.
3. Minimum age for admission will be 17 years (as on 31st December of that year). The upper age limit is 35 years.

To get admission to General Nursing and Midwifery (GNM) at Government Medical College, Jammu, candidates must meet the minimum requirements, which include:
- 10+2 with English and a minimum of 40% at the qualifying examination
- Science is preferable, but not mandatory
- Candidates with 10+2 in vocational ANM course or vocational stream-Health care Science are also eligible
- Registered ANM with pass marks are also eligible
Candidates must also follow the counselling schedule and submit online preferences as notified by the authorities. The admission process involves a provisional merit list, counselling, and a provisional selection list.
